Soundarya began her acting career in the late 1990s, and during this period, her fashion sense was heavily influenced by the trends of that era. She often wore traditional Telugu attire, including sarees, salwar kameez, and lehengas, which showcased her cultural heritage. Her hairstyles were simple, with loose waves or braids, and her makeup was minimal, accentuating her natural beauty.

For her roles as urban, educated women in films like Antahpuram and Pavitra Bandham , she shifted to formal georgette and crepe sarees. These were paired with high-neck blouses, elegant watches, and sleek, pinned-back hair, inspiring a generation of working women. The Regal Queen
